What is Google Vids?
Google Vids is an AI-powered video creation app for Google Workspace. It’s designed specifically for work communication—think team updates, training modules, and project pitches. You provide the content (Docs, Sheets, Slides), and the AI "stems" together a video with stock footage, transitions, and even a AI voiceover.

Trending Tasks & Features
- Automated Storyboarding: Having the AI draft the visual flow of your video based on your project brief.
- AI Voiceover Integration: Instantly adding a professional narration to your project updates.
- In-App Recording: Recording your screen or webcam directly inside the video timeline for personalized touches.
- Cloud Collaboration: Working on a video timeline with your team just as easily as a Google Doc.
